Raspberry on Gender Bigots and Funds for School Sports

In answer to the headline question on William Raspberry’s column (Op-Ed Page, April 18) “Does Favoring Teams Just for Guys Make You a Gender Bigot?” Yes. You are a bigot if you spend more money on men in school sports than for women in school sports, for whatever reason.

Sports for men were not invented to be more expensive. Jim Thorpe’s football equipment was not as expensive as John Elway’s. The amount of dollars spent just grew with fan interest.

Women athletes have parents and friends who will turn out to see them perform and excel. With interest, equipment and staff for women athletes, there is no reason that dollar return will not follow. There is no problem with separate teams for men and women if equal time and effort and dollars are spent in their development.

There is a bill (SB 724) before the California Assembly Committee on Education that requires that all professional preparation programs, for a teaching or a service credential, satisfy equitable standards regarding equitable practices in public schools. I would hope that the bill is passed by our legislators. Then those in our educational system will have no problem in recognizing discrimination where it exists and disposing of it.

Bigotry is the same old thing, only the bigots try to get trickier.
